Understanding Crypto Exchange Fees
Before diving into the specifics of exchanges, it is important to understand the different kinds of fees you may come across:
Trading Fees: These are the fees charged when you purchase or sell cryptocurrencies on the exchange. They can be classified into maker and taker fees:
- Maker Fee: Charged to users producing an order on the exchange that isn't immediately matched.
- Taker Fee: Charged to users who match an existing order.
Withdrawal Fees: These fees are sustained when you withdraw your cryptocurrencies from the exchange to an external wallet.
Deposit Fees: While less common, some exchanges charge for transferring funds or cryptocurrencies.
Trading Pair Fees: Certain sets might have higher fees than others, particularly if they involve lesser-known or less liquid properties.

1. Binance
Introduced in 2017, Binance rapidly became one of the biggest exchanges by trading volume. With a trading fee of just 0.1%, it stays among the most economical alternatives for traders at all levels. Furthermore, users can decrease their fees further by using Binance Coin (BNB) to spend for transaction fees.

1. Are lower fees constantly much better when choosing a crypto exchange?
While lower fees can improve success, they are not the only factor to consider. Security, user experience, and consumer support are similarly important. A cheaper exchange might not deserve it if it lacks these features.
2. Can I prevent withdrawal fees completely?
Withdrawal fees differ by exchange and cryptocurrency. While some exchanges offer totally free withdrawals for particular coins, others might have repaired fees. Always inspect the fee schedule before making withdrawals.
3. How can I decrease trading fees on exchanges?
Lots of exchanges use fee discount rates to users who hold their native tokens (e.g., Binance Coin on Binance). In addition, trading frequently might assist you achieve a higher volume tier that gets approved for lower fees.
4. Are there any covert fees on crypto exchanges?
Always check out the small print when choosing an exchange. Some may charge hidden fees for particular services, such as conversion fees or inactivity fees.
5. Is it safe to trade on low-fee exchanges?
Not all low-fee exchanges are risky, however carrying out extensive research study on an exchange's security practices, regulative compliance, and user evaluations is essential. Security functions should constantly be a concern.
